What are the benefits of air quality testing in hospitals?
In healthcare settings, maintaining optimal air quality is vital to preventing the spread of airborne pathogens and protecting patient health. Air quality testing in hospitals detects pollutants like bacteria, viruses, mold, and chemical fumes that may compromise sterile environments. Testing also identifies issues with HVAC systems that could contribute to poor air circulation or contamination. Addressing air quality concerns helps reduce hospital-acquired infections and enhances the recovery environment for patients. For staff, it ensures a safer workplace, minimizing exposure to harmful substances. Hospitals that invest in regular air quality testing demonstrate their commitment to patient care and safety while complying with healthcare standards and regulations.

Can hoarding cleanup services help with compulsive shopping hoarders?
Yes, hoarding cleanup services can assist individuals who struggle with compulsive shopping hoarding. Compulsive shoppers often accumulate excessive amounts of clothing, electronics, home goods, or other items, leading to severe clutter and financial strain. Cleanup professionals help declutter and organize possessions while working with clients to recognize unhealthy shopping habits. Many services also recommend financial counseling or therapy to address the root causes of compulsive shopping and prevent future hoarding behavior.
